First off when I first came across this show I thought what a stupid looking show, fortunately though I decided to watch this masterpiece.
The story starts off with Yukiteru Amano, a shy teenager with a lack of social skills who is always entering entries into his cell phone. He usually spends his time at home talking to his imaginary friends Dues Ex Machina and Murmur, to his shock he finds out his imaginary friends are actually real and Dues bestows upon him the Random Diary which allows him to tell the future. He seems to enjoy this diary at first at least until he gets a Dead End which foretells his death. Now part of a deadly game where he must slay the other 11 diary holders or die himself, he must now fight to survive with the help of his stalker Yuno Gasai who also has a diary herself. Throughout the series the show manages to keep you guessing with multiple plot twists (especially at the end) and great characters as well as having a solid amount of action and romance.
The characters in the show really work well with eachother as they all have their reasons for participating in the dangerous game or for helping Yukiteru and Yuno survive it. First Yukiteru Amano, he starts out a really weak and shy kid but after being in the game for a bit with Yuno, he progressively gets stronger and even at moments in the series really shines as a character. He doesn't trust or even like Yuno, but as the story progresses he really begins to fall in love with her. He is the perfect character to complement Yuno's character.
Yuno Gasai is just a girl in love to the point where she is willing to kill anyone who tries to take her beloved away from her or anyone who tries to hurt Yukiteru. Yuno is driven by her love for Yukiteru and is willing to sacrifice her own life to protect his if the situation calls for it. Throughout the series Yuno does her best to kill the other diary holders so that her love can become God, even though it will mean her eventual death. Her progression throughout the story coupled with the fact that she is a mystery throughout the show allows her to be a character that is able to at times just be a young girl who is love and wants to be with Yukiteru and at times ready to kill anyone who stands in the way of her goal indiscriminately.
The diary holders also provide excellent additions to the story since they all have their own goals and plans in mind to become God. The stories for the diary holders allow you to see from their side and give you a good understanding to why they have chosen to what they have. This allows the story to have characters that are not bland but have a reason for being that way, you might think they are evil you might not but in the end you will understand them a bit.
Other characters throughout the series provide great support to the story as well such as Aru Akise and Yukiteru's other friends as they try to find out the mystery behind Yuno and protect him from her if need be.
The art of the show was wonderful in my opinion as well as having great openings and closings for each half of the show. The animation was fluid and style really helps you get the emotion of the scene.
Overall it is an extremely good show and very enjoyable at times, there is thrilling action and at times everyone is trying to find out the mystery behind the next diary holder. If you like anime that contains action, romance, or even just mysteries this show provides all of that. If you watch the show and enjoy it it is a good idea to watch the Mirai Nikki Redial OVA to get the true ending to the series.
I would highly recommend this show to anyone.
